MAGEE v. COCA-COLA COMPANY

No. 11420.

232 F.2d 596 (1956)

Marie MAGEE and Donald F. Guilliams, Plaintiffs-Appellants, v. The COCA-COLA COMPANY, Coca-Cola Bottling Co. of Chicago, Inc. and Chicago Concessions, Inc., Defendants-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als Seventh Circuit.

Rehearing Denied May 16, 1956.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Warren C. Horton, Chicago, Ill., for plaintiffs-appellants.

Will Freeman, Chicago, Ill., W. M. Van Sciver, Bair, Freeman & Molinare, Chicago, Ill., Pope F. Brock, K. Wilson Corder, Atlanta, Ga., of counsel, for defendants-appellees.

Before FINNEGAN, LINDLEY and SCHNACKENBERG, Circuit Judges.


LINDLEY, Circuit Judge.

Plaintiffs, averring that they are the owners of the patent in suit, brought suit against defendants in the District Court for infringement of claims 3, 4, 5, 8, 9 and 10 of patent 2,103,479, issued to William Magee on December 28, 1937.
